Upper West Side bars can feel like frat house extensions or retirement community social clubs, with not a whole lot in between. Scarlet Lounge, Sopranos actor Michael Imperioli's cocktail bar in the low 80s, is in a completely different category. Sexy and a little bit gaudy, it's red, it's gold, it's Art Deco—and it's so small that on some nights you may need to take a deep breath before swimming through the patrons to get from the lounge area to the bathroom. The cocktails, which obviously include a sparkling wine drink called The White Lotus, are fussy and interesting. There are truffled bar bites, of course. Open until 2am on weekends, Scarlet is a refreshingly lively spot for a drink near the Museum of Natural History, or a date night with some bada bing.
